And here is the M410R with Contax SA-1 flash grip that has a built in slave sensor. It is designed for the Contax TVS cameras. It works a treat, although it isn't as pleasing to the eye as the Contax range of goodies usually are.
Paul |

Hi Folks,
There are a few SA-1 's on ebay. They pop up every few weeks or so. I typed Contax SA-1 into google and up popped a list of ones for sale. I got mine the other day from Percival Cameras in London for £19.00 delivered, and it is as new in the box. The ones I have seen on ebay go for about £30.00/£40.00 or so. Just keep the beady eyes open! The slave flash sensor can be seen as the small chrome button on the inside of the bracket level with the Kyocera name. I thought about getting a black TLA 200 to use with this as it would be a lot neater and more pocketable. But I have a few TLA 30's, and I don't fancy weedy flashguns! CK |
